Can you share any current trends in crowdsourcing for sales excellence that our listeners should know about? GUEST: Absolutely. One trend is the increasing use of AI and machine learning to analyze crowdsourced data, providing valuable insights for sales teams. Another is the growth of online communities, where sales professionals can engage with customers and gather feedback in real-time. HOST: Those sound like exciting developments. What challenges have you faced or seen others face when implementing crowdsourcing strategies in sales? GUEST: Engaging the crowd effectively can be challenging. It's essential to create a sense of community and provide incentives for participation. Additionally, managing and analyzing large volumes of data can be time-consuming and require specialized skills. HOST: That's true.
